In an intriguing turn of events, a recent article from The New York Times has stirred up quite a racket regarding the stamina and working hours of former President Donald Trump. The article, penned by White House correspondent Katie Rogers along with Dylan Friedman, suggests Trump is showing signs of aging while in office. The piece isn’t about Joe Biden, but rather focuses on the former commander-in-chief’s physical condition and schedule. According to the authors, there are subtle signs of fatigue, including some bruising and swelling that have ignited rampant speculation on social media. This isn’t a mystery novel, folks, but it certainly reads like the tabloids.

A closer look reveals that Trump’s scheduled events have shifted from an early start at around 10:31 a.m. in 2017 to a more sluggish average time of 12:08 p.m. in his second term. That’s a hefty delay! Moreover, the number of official appearances has dropped a surprising 39%. It’s like turning the clock back, except this time, it appears to be more than just daylight saving time; it’s the former president possibly trying to catch up on some much-needed rest.

But hold on—do not count Trump out just yet. In classic Trump fashion, he fought back against this so-called “hit piece”. He took to his platform, Truth Social, claiming the authors are just part of a long line of “creeps” from the failing New York Times intent on spreading negativity. With a zest that only he can muster, Trump declared that he’s never worked harder in his life and that any sign of tiredness would show up one day for everyone, but certainly not now. He asserted there’s no need to write off his energy, especially after acing both a physical and a cognitive test. There’s a firecracker under that “Make America Great Again” cap!
